Former Orlando Pirates and Mamelodi Sundowns striker Katlego Mashego has explained what Pirates and Kaizer Chiefs need to do, to close the gap behind Sundowns.

Sundowns are on course to win their sixth consecutive Premiership title, as their dominance in the league does not look to slow down.

The gulf in class between them and the other two big sides, the Buccaneers and Amakhosi has widened to unprecedented levels this season, with a 24-point lead over both of them after the Soweto Derby over the weekend.

Read: Zwane Opens Up On Struggles Against Ten Men 

Mashego says in order for Pirates and Chiefs to close the gap behind Sundowns, they need to compete with them for big players.

"It's very hard to pin-point but I mean Sundowns signed players from South America, they come here and they make a difference," Mashego said on SAFM Sport.

"And they sign the best players in the league which are available for any team to sign. You know, I think the recruitment at both Chiefs and Pirates needs to be…

"I'm not going be disrespectful and say a little bit better but I'm sure they can do better with player recruitment. They will probably need to match Sundowns for these top players," he said.

'Mahoota' went on to suggest that it's important that the big teams compete at the same level because that benefits Bafana Bafana.

"These are the two biggest teams in South Africa and I always say when I speak to people about football and Bafana Bafana and I say if your top four, five teams in the league are doing well, it augurs well for the national team, that's where you get the best players at the top teams," he said.

"I mean if you look at history, whichever team that has won the World Cup their domestic leagues are dominated by the biggest clubs.

"Germany won it when Bayern (Munich) was with Pep (Guardiola), (Borussia) Dortmund was flying with (Jurgen) Klopp. Italy won it when Juventus and AC Milan were on top, so it’s just that."

Mashego also added that there is nothing stopping Pirates and Chiefs from also signing some of the best players from South America.

"I would think both teams would probably need to look at their recruitment strategy and policies and probably get the best players. I mean they can even go to South America," he carried on.

"Sundowns go there and bring two of the best players in the league, (Gaston) Sirino and (Marcelo) Allende, so I'm sure Pirates and Chiefs can do that," he concluded.
